Skjálfandi Bay, located on Iceland's north coast, ranks among Europe's most productive whale watching destinations. The bay's cold, nutrient-rich waters attract a wide variety of cetaceans throughout the season, making sightings a near-constant highlight for visitors who venture out onto its surface.
